The DIPLECS project develops an Artificial Cognitive System architecture for driver assistance, enabling learning and adaptation in real-time scenarios. It aims to enhance vehicle control by predicting driver behavior and environmental changes, ultimately improving safety and efficiency in driving.
The DIPLECS project aims at designing an Artificial Cognitive System architecture that allows for learning and adapting hierarchical perception-action cycles in dynamic and interactive real-world scenarios.
